return $params;
}
- /**
- * @return array
- */
- public function getColumnPatterns() {
- CRM_Core_Error::deprecatedFunctionWarning('no longer used- use CRM_Contact_Import_MetadataTrait');
- $values = [];
- foreach ($this->_fields as $name => $field) {
- $values[$name] = $field->_columnPattern;
- }
- return $values;
- }
-
/**
* @param string $name
* @param $title
}
if (isset($values['addressee'])) {
- if (!empty($params['addressee_id'])) {
- $addresseeFilter = [
- 'contact_type' => $params['contact_type'] ?? NULL,
- 'greeting_type' => 'addressee',
- ];
- $addressee = CRM_Core_PseudoConstant::addressee($addresseeFilter);
- $params['addressee'] = $addressee[$params['addressee_id']];
- }
- else {
- $params['addressee'] = $values['addressee'];
- }
+ $params['addressee'] = $values['addressee'];
return TRUE;
}
return TRUE;
}
- // get the formatted location blocks into params - w/ 3.0 format, CRM-4605
- if (!empty($values['location_type_id'])) {
- CRM_Core_Error::deprecatedFunctionWarning('this is not expected to be reachable now');
- return $this->formatLocationBlock($values, $params);
- }
-
if (isset($values['note'])) {
// add a note field
if (!isset($params['note'])) {